Enhanced Visibility

 

One of the foremost benefits of adding lighting to your boat dock is enhanced visibility. Lighting up the dock area makes it easier to navigate around and locate your boat, especially in low-light conditions or at night. This improved visibility can help ensure safe boarding and disembarking from your boat. Additionally, it helps prevent accidents by helping other boats navigate around your dock.

 

Increased Safety

 

Safety is paramount when it comes to boating, and proper lighting can greatly enhance the safety of your boat dock. Well-lit docks are less likely to have trip hazards or obstacles that could cause injuries. The proper layout of the lighting should also make it obvious where boats should dock so that it’s easy to navigate safely back into your slip.

 

Improved Security

Additionally, lighting can deter unwanted visitors and improve overall security. Well-lit boat docks are less attractive to thieves and vandals. By illuminating your dock, you can deter potential intruders and protect your boat and property. Additionally, motion-activated lights can alert you to any unusual activity, providing an added layer of security.

Professional Installation or DIY

Unless you’re very experienced and knowledgeable about DIY installations and local code requirements, mixing electricity and water can be very dangerous. DIY projects can lack proper wiring, leading to safety hazards and malfunctioning lights.

Installation by professionals ensures safety, efficiency, and compliance with local regulations and permitting which helps to avoid potential legal issues. Professionals have the knowledge to choose the right lights, placement, and install them correctly. This ensures usefulness, longevity, and functionality.

Professional installations come with warranties and support, providing peace of mind to boat owners. Although it may seem more expensive initially, it can save money in the long run due to fewer issues.

  1. Can lighting on a boat dock attract insects?

   – While lighting can attract insects, choosing the right type of lights and using them strategically can help minimize this issue. For example, using yellow or amber lights can be less attractive to insects.
